Beyond Beethoven
Friday, January 31, 2020
8 PM
Stern Auditorium / Perelman Stage
In honor of the 250th anniversary of Beethoven’s birth, the ASO examines how his music inspired others, from Liszt’s fantasia on the “Turkish March” to Spohr’s Beethoven-esque scherzo and Reger’s variations on a bagatelle theme. The ASO also celebrates the 100th anniversary of an often overlooked master of the 20th century, Galina Ustvolskaya.
Performers
American Symphony Orchestra
Leon Botstein, Conductor
Lucas Debargue, Piano
Program
SPOHR Symphony No. 6, "Historical Symphony"
USTVOLSKAYA Piano Concerto
LISZT Fantasy on Motifs from Beethoven’s Ruins of Athens
REGER Variations and Fugue on a Theme of Beethoven
